How WWD’s Dictionary of Women’s Wear Shaped Fashion Communication

Fashion’s language is forever changing. Decades of trade talk and nuanced descriptions for textiles, clothes and accessories continue to shape the evolution of seasonal collections. To assist designers, merchants and students, in 1916 the Fairchild Publishing Co. announced the release of its first “Dictionary of Women’s Wear” by Louis Harmuth, a fashion editor of Women’s…
